« Return to Thread: [patch 00/13] [RFC] Hashtable improvements and API changes

[patch 03/13] Improved function woring in osync_db

by Daniel Gollub :: Rate this Message:

Reply to Author | View in Thread

Improve function wording - renamed osync_db_reset to osync_db_reset_table,
since a table gets rested, not an entire database!

---
 opensync/db/opensync_db.c |    4 ++--
 opensync/db/opensync_db.h |    4 ++--
 2 files changed, 4 insertions(+), 4 deletions(-)

Index: opensync/opensync/db/opensync_db.c
===================================================================
--- opensync.orig/opensync/db/opensync_db.c
+++ opensync/opensync/db/opensync_db.c
@@ -334,7 +334,7 @@ error:
  * @param error Pointer to a error struct
  * @return TRUE on success otherwise FALSE
  */
-osync_bool osync_db_reset(OSyncDB *db, const char *tablename, OSyncError **error)
+osync_bool osync_db_reset_table(OSyncDB *db, const char *tablename, OSyncError **error)
 {
  osync_trace(TRACE_ENTRY, "%s(%p, %s, %p)", __func__, db, tablename, error);
 
@@ -372,7 +372,7 @@ osync_bool osync_db_reset_full(OSyncDB *
 
  while (sqlite3_step(ppStmt) == SQLITE_ROW) {
  const char *table = (const char *) sqlite3_column_text(ppStmt, 0);
- if (!osync_db_reset(db, table, error))
+ if (!osync_db_reset_table(db, table, error))
  goto error;
  }
 
@@ -417,7 +417,7 @@ error:
  * @param error Pointer to a error struct
  * @return If the table exist 1 else 0. On error -1.
  */
-int osync_db_exists(OSyncDB *db, const char *tablename, OSyncError **error)
+int osync_db_table_exists(OSyncDB *db, const char *tablename, OSyncError **error)
 {
  osync_trace(TRACE_ENTRY, "%s(%p, %s, %p)", __func__, db, tablename, error);
 
Index: opensync/opensync/db/opensync_db.h
===================================================================
--- opensync.orig/opensync/db/opensync_db.h
+++ opensync/opensync/db/opensync_db.h
@@ -27,9 +27,9 @@ OSYNC_EXPORT OSyncDB *osync_db_new(OSync
 OSYNC_EXPORT osync_bool osync_db_open(OSyncDB *db, const char *dbfile, OSyncError **error);
 OSYNC_EXPORT osync_bool osync_db_close(OSyncDB *db, OSyncError **error);
 
-OSYNC_EXPORT int osync_db_exists(OSyncDB *db, const char *tablename, OSyncError **error);
+OSYNC_EXPORT int osync_db_table_exists(OSyncDB *db, const char *tablename, OSyncError **error);
 
-OSYNC_EXPORT osync_bool osync_db_reset(OSyncDB *db, const char *tablename, OSyncError **error);
+OSYNC_EXPORT osync_bool osync_db_reset_table(OSyncDB *db, const char *tablename, OSyncError **error);
 OSYNC_EXPORT osync_bool osync_db_reset_full(OSyncDB *db, OSyncError **error);
 
 OSYNC_EXPORT int osync_db_count(OSyncDB *db, const char *query, OSyncError **error);


-------------------------------------------------------------------------
This SF.net email is sponsored by the 2008 JavaOne(SM) Conference
Don't miss this year's exciting event. There's still time to save $100.
Use priority code J8TL2D2.
http://ad.doubleclick.net/clk;198757673;13503038;p?http://java.sun.com/javaone
_______________________________________________
Opensync-devel mailing list
Opensync-devel@...
https://lists.sourceforge.net/lists/listinfo/opensync-devel

 « Return to Thread: [patch 00/13] [RFC] Hashtable improvements and API changes